Skilled Home Health Services in Dunwoody

Skilled nursing visits cost $80-$120 per hour. Physical therapy at home runs $100-$150 per session. Occupational therapy costs $90-$140 per visit. Speech therapy runs $90-$130 per session. Medical social worker visits cost $75-$120. Medicare covers skilled home health care for homebound patients with a physician order. Most patients receive 2-3 visits weekly for 4-8 weeks.

Personal Care and Companion Services in Dunwoody

Personal care aides cost $25-$35 per hour for bathing, dressing, and meal preparation. Companion services run $20-$30 per hour for socialization and light housekeeping. Live-in caregivers cost $300-$450 daily. 24-hour care runs $4,000-$7,000 weekly. Personal care is not covered by Medicare but may be covered by Medicaid waivers or long-term care insurance. VA Aid and Attendance benefits cover personal care for veterans.

Long-Term Care Insurance and Planning in Dunwoody

Long-term care insurance premiums average $2,500-$4,000 annually for a 55-year-old and increase with age. Policies typically cover $150-$250 daily for home care with benefit periods of 2-5 years. Hybrid life/LTC policies cost $5,000-$10,000 annually. Medicaid home and community-based waivers cover personal care for qualifying low-income individuals. Veterans benefits provide up to $2,300 monthly for aid and attendance.
